.facilities-check {
    /*opacity: 0 !important;*/
    /*float:right !important;*/
    position: relative;
    top:7px;
    left:1px;
}

.right-tabs-container .network-tab-content .pin-container .inline-icn {
  width: 0px !important;

}

.search-titles ul .icn-container {
  margin-left: 0px !important;
}

.search-titles ul .second {
    margin-right: 3px;
    margin-left: 80px;
}

.right-tabs-container .network-tabs .network-tab {
  background-color: #404042;
  background-color: rgba(64, 64, 66, 0.92);
  height: 24px !important;
}

.right-tabs-container .network-tab-content form label {
  color: #fff;
  font-size: 15px;
  font-weight: 400

}

.cardtypes_checklabel{
    float:left !important;
}

.right-tabs-container .network-tab-content form p {
  margin: 0;
  margin-top: 0px!important;
  padding-top: 5px;
    padding-left: 40px;
}

.location-elements .range-controllers label {
  margin-right: 20px;
}
.location-elements .range-controllers select {
  background: white !important;

}

/*#show-radius{*/
    /*postion: relative;*/
    /*top:50px;*/
    /*left:5px;*/
    /*float:left;*/
/*}*/

.location-elements .show-radius {
  width: 75px;
  float: left;
  padding-top:0px;
}

.radius_check{
    position: relative;
    top:10px;
    left:70px;
}

.location-elements .show-radius p {
  margin-top: -30px;
  margin-left: 5px;
}

.location-elements .show-radius p:not(#foo) input[type='radio'] + label,
.location-elements .show-radius p:not(#foo) input[type='checkbox'] + label {
  float: left;
  background-position: right center;
  padding: 0px;
}

.radius_label{
  text-align: left !important;
  margin-left:-18px;
}

.networks-check{
    /*border:1px solid red;*/
    position:relative;
    top:7px;
    left:14px;
}

.network_options input[type='checkbox'] + label{
  clear: none;
  /* Left padding makes room for image */
  /* Make look cpckable because they are */
  cursor: pointer;
  background: none !important;
  background-position: 150px center !important;
  padding-left: 10px !important;
  padding-right: 10px !important;
  display: block;
  margin-left: 20% !important;
}

/*.left-tabs-container .options-selections FORM P{*/
    /*margin: 1em 0px;*/
/*}*/

.locations-finder-container .location-finders .check-containers {
  width: 210px;
  float: left;
  margin-top: 15px;
}

.right-tabs-container .cardtypes-selections form p {
  margin-left: 10px;
  padding-top: 10px;